US Olympic Training Center
Colorado Springs CO

A Phased Master Plan for the $75 million redevelopment of the existing 37-acre Colorado Springs Training Center. The plan incorporates three major elements: venues, housing and administration in a campus village concept, free from automobile traffic with a pedestrian spine connecting all major elements.
David Jay Flood Architect provided programming, architectural supervision, and USOC committee oversight for this project, completed in 1996.
